Common LiftMaster Garage Door Problems We Solve in Bonita Springs

  • 8500W deadbolt solenoid corrosion. The wall-mount jackshaft’s Deadbolt dead-latch mechanism jams when humidity swells the internal circuit board. We replaced a dozen this year alone in Bonita Bay homes within two miles of Estero Bay. The Gulf air gets inside the housing through the factory vent holes.
  • 8760 battery backup terminal failure. Battery backup terminals on 8760 models corrode white after one summer in a Pelican Landing garage that stays closed from May to October. The homeowner flies back in November, the power flickers during a storm, and nothing happens. We clean the terminals and swap the battery, but we also apply a dielectric grease that slows the next cycle.
  • 888LM MyQ keypad membrane fogging. The keypad membranes on MyQ 888LM panels lose conductivity in salt spray, especially near Bonita Beach Road. We replace the panel and seal it with an aftermarket cover pre-applied on the truck. The factory cover was not designed for 160 inches of annual humidity cycling.
  • Uneven cable drum wear on LiftMaster-equipped doors. Salt air dulls the galvanized finish on torsion cables faster here than inland. The cable skips in the drum groove, the door lifts crooked, and the opener strain-senses a fault. We use heavier-gauge local cable that holds its finish longer.
  • Post-Ian wind-load bracket misalignment. New doors installed after Hurricane Ian ride on heavier wind-load tracks. The LiftMaster 8500W wall-mount bracket must be shimmed precisely to the new header height, or the deadbolt misses the strike plate by an eighth of an inch. That gap fills with corrosion in weeks.

The snowbird cycle makes this worse. Half the homes in communities like Pelican Landing sit sealed and unused from April through October. Salt-laden air slowly seizes torsion springs and corrodes cables. Every October and November, we field a flood of “door won’t open” calls from seasonal residents who try to raise a door that has not moved since spring. The LiftMaster opener hums, the lights flash, but the spring is bound to the shaft. We know to check the 8760 battery backup first - it may have been trying to hold charge on corroded terminals all summer.

FAQs - LiftMaster Garage Door in Bonita Springs

My LiftMaster 8760’s battery backup died after a summer in Bonita Springs - is that covered by any warranty?

LiftMaster’s factory warranty covers manufacturing defects, not environmental corrosion from salt air and humidity. The white corrosion on 8760 battery terminals is environmental damage, and dealers typically deny it. We replace the terminals and battery, then apply protective coating that extends the next cycle.
